OVERVIEW

Playwright Network Chaos is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server published by vola-trebla. It ranks #16502 of 58,900 servers tracked on MCP Toplist. Playwright Network Chaos is listed on PulseMCP, and ships as a single rolling release with no explicit version metadata. It was first listed on May 16, 2026.
